新素养 理性思维 A national survey was carried out in Australia on how children aged 8 to 16 read news. The survey found that children as young as 8 showed an interest in news. However, the spread of wrong information makes it difficult for children to understand events. The survey also found that only $\frac{1}{3}$ of young people felt they could tell if the news they read was real.
Here are what adults can do to help children critically think about the news.
To help decide if a source(来源) can be trusted, they can ask the following questions. Is it clear who created this news? Viewers need to be able to ask the person or organization about why and how they created the story. Does it show facts straight or does it include opinions? Using opinions as facts may lead to wrong ideas.
Adults can explain to children why some media may make use of people's feelings. Sensationalist(耸人听闻的) news titles can receive more clicks online. People also spread wrong information in order to change people's mind on who to vote(投票) for.
News media talk about events differently. Parents and teachers can help children be careful while reading stories. In some stories people can't present their ideas honestly. In these cases, it's best to find other news sources to think about how they are reporting the story. Discussing what children think of the news can help build their critical thinking skills.
News that can be trusted is of great importance to societies. People need it to help make decisions in lives. Listening to children's experiences is a useful starting point for making their critical thinking abilities better.

解析

【分析】
本题为根据短文内容填写表格空白的题型,每空一词。解题思路是:先通读短文把握全文主旨,再针对每个空白,定位短文中对应语句,结合上下文语境、固定搭配及语法规则,选择符合文意且形式正确的单词填入,确保答案准确匹配原文。
【解析】
61. 短文第一段介绍调查的发现结果,对应表格“Introduction and ___ of the survey”,填results(结果)符合语境。
62. 短文提到“children as young as 8 showed an interest in news”,对应“were ___ in news”,固定搭配be interested in,填interested。
63. 短文指出仅1/3的年轻人能判断新闻真实性,即2/3的人无法判断,对应“2/3 of the young ___ to tell...”,fail to do表示未能做,填failed。
64. 短文提到“Using opinions as facts may lead to wrong ideas”,对应“may ___ wrong ideas”,lead to同义替换为cause,填cause。
65. 短文提到“Adults can explain to children why some media may make use of people's feelings”,对应表格“___ why some media...”,祈使句用动词原形,填Explain。
66. 短文提到“People also spread wrong information...”,对应“by ___ wrong information”,介词by后接动名词,填spreading。
67. 短文提到“News media talk about events differently”,对应“in ___ ways”,填different。
68. 短文提到“Discussing what children think of the news...”,对应“Have a ___ with children”,固定搭配have a discussion with,填discussion。
69. 短文提到“News that can be trusted is of great importance to societies”,对应“is ___ to people”,of great importance同义为important,填important。
70. 短文提到“making their critical thinking abilities better”,对应“To ___ children's critical thinking abilities”,填improve(或develop等,符合要求即可)。
